The Application Process for an Online Car Driving Licence
The process of obtaining a car driving licence online can differ slightly depending upon the country or state one lives in. Nevertheless, the essential actions normally consist of:
1. Eligibility Check
Before starting the application process, potential drivers should ensure they satisfy the eligibility criteria. Generally, this includes:
Minimum age requirement (often 16 or 18)Completion of a driver education or training program2. Gather the Required Documents
Candidates need to prepare the required paperwork, which might consist of:
Proof of identity (such as a birth certificate or passport)Proof of residency (like an energy expense or lease contract)Social security number or equivalent identificationFinished driver education certificate (if suitable)A passport-sized picture3. Create an Online Account
Many jurisdictions need applicants to set up an online account on their transport department's site. This involves providing personal details such as name, address, and date of birth.
4. Total the Application Form
After creating an account, applicants must submit an online application type. This normally consists of addressing questions about their driving history, health status, and the kind of licence being applied for (learner's permit, full licence, etc).
5. Pay the Application Fee
The majority of states need a fee for processing the application. Payment can usually be made through numerous digital approaches such as charge card or digital wallets.
6. Schedule an Appointment (if essential)
Some regions may need applicants to complete a written, vision, or driving test in person. In such cases, applicants need to schedule a visit online.
7. Take Required Tests
Depending upon local policies, candidates may need to pass tests to show driving knowledge and competence.
8. Receive the Licence
Upon effective conclusion of all required steps, consisting of tests, applicants will receive either a momentary licence through e-mail or a physical licence by mail.
